Veteran quarterback Tom Brady led his team to victory in Super Bowl 55.
The Tampa Bay Buccaneers fiercely defended their home turf, routing the Kansas City Chiefs 31-9.
After the game, Brady praised his team, saying everyone, from the players through to the coaches, believed all season long that a big win at the Super Bowl was in the cards.
Yesterday's victory marked Brady's 7th Super Bowl title.
The 43-year-old also broke his own mark for oldest player to win a Super Bowl and joined Hall of Famer Peyton Manning as the only quarterbacks to win one with multiple franchises.
And Brady was named M-V-P for the fifth time in his career.
